an OSAK trace will not be written unless data has been exchanged at levels 5-7.

Look at what your system is telling you:
PDUs Received=0, PDUs Sent=0 (from the event that you quoted).

If you have a chance to compare the implementation on both systems then you should have noticed that there is a difference in your "X25 Access port terminated event". What is noticeable on your V8.4 system is the lack of a X.25 Called address and/or Calling address. Hence one can only suspect that there is a misconfiguration. Therefore I can only help you with the next steps if you can supply the following from your V8.4 system:

1) entry L5ESS in ISOAPPLICATIONS.DAT
2) your configuration:
NCL Definitions for
OSI Transport ...
X25 Access ...
X25 Protocol (if applicable)
